👶 Child Population (0-6 years)
Children aged 0-6 years constitute 11.75% of the total population. The child sex ratio is 968 girls per 1000 boys, which is lower than the overall district sex ratio of 970.

What is the sex ratio of Multai?
Population breakdown: 1,45,697 males (50.8%) and 1,41,381 females (49.2%) out of 2,87,078 total population.
